I used to drive past it almost every day. Band of Brothers was partly filmed at Leavesden, but a lot was filmed over at the old BAE grounds in Hatfield. The first film to be made there was GoldenEye. I remember seeing the set for the statue on a tank sequence built there. The airport part was used in external shots for the film - including adding it to a matte of a distance shot where it was curiously on a cliff’s edge somewhere in Russia. I still remember the Sleepy Hollow windmill there, which was quite striking. http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Leavesden_Studios |
